Competence Certificate

The assessment consists of two written exams of 90 min each (in accordance with §4(2), 1 of the examination regulations). The first (midterm) exam takes place after half of the course, the second (final) exam takes place shortly after the end of the lectures. Auxiliary means such as literature or calculators are not allowed.

Resit exams for both exams are offered in the first weeks of the subsequent semester. Both resit exams will take place on the same day.

Candidates who have not passed the corresponding midterm or final exam, as well as those who have not yet taken a first attempt, will be eligible for the resit exams.

Oral re-examinations (in accordance with $9(1) of the examination regulations) for the midterm or final exam take place as individual examinations.

Both the midterm and final exams must be passed individually.

Competence Goal

Students

  • are confident with basic terms and definitions of mathematical language (propositions, sets, number systems, mappings, etc.),
  • have a basic knowledge of differentiable calculus for functions of a single variable,
  • know basic concepts of matrix theory,
  • have a basic knowledge of integral calculus in a single variable.

Content

The course Mathematics 1 is the first part of the three semester basic training in higher mathematics. Topics are

  • Propositional logic and basic set theory,
  • Combinatorics and principles of counting,
  • Number systems and basic arithmetics,
  • Convergence of sequences and series,
  • Continuous functions,
  • Differentiable functions,
  • Power series and special functions,
  • Taylor's theorem,
  • Riemann integral,
  • n-dimensional vector spaces,
  • Systems of linear equations,
  • Scalar product, length and angle,
  • Linear mappings and matrices,
